Output 832602646672ba8f5212175785ea9620eecec8e7dd76d5dc2a24b1f3d5302567:2
- value
- 1000000
- script pubkey
- OP_0 OP_PUSHBYTES_20 23efabadcacdd3a98caaa005302417d63aa84816
- address
- tb1qy0h6htw2ehf6nr925qznqfqh6ca2sjqkuju3vk
- transaction
- 832602646672ba8f5212175785ea9620eecec8e7dd76d5dc2a24b1f3d5302567